J S Bach wrote several cantatas for alto solo, however there is one that is rarely performed or recorded: the alto version of the famous bass cantata Ich habe genug BWV 82. Scored for voice, oboe and strings, the cantata consists of three arias which are completely different in character and expression, with two short recitatives between them.

It was composed for the feast of Purification of Mary (2 February), and its text which incorporates the words of old Simeon to Mary about the coming of the Messiah, concentrates on the subject of welcoming death. Since the feast of Purification was one of the most solemn occasions in the Lutheran liturgical calendar, there is a strong argument in favour of completing the program with figural Latin mass parts, and this recording includes sections from other works in an attempt to re-create music for the full event.

The performers are the period instrument group La Tempesta under the artistic direction of Jakub Burzynski. Burzynski is also an excellent countertenor, and he takes one of the alto parts in this production. Other soloists include the soprano Julita Miroslawska, the tenor Mariusz Cyciura, and bass-baritone Artur Janda.

Daniel Taylor is one of the most sought-after countertenors in the world today. This album represents a compilation taken from the almost twenty recordings Taylor has made for the ATMA label since 1997, and includes music by Bach, Handel, Purcell, Dowland and Buxtehude, among others. Taylor is heard performing solo, as well as with such singers as Suzie LeBlanc and Jan Kobow, in what promises to be the definitive portrait of this gifted artist.

J.S. Bach wrote several cantatas that feature a particular solo voice. The selection on this CD, which has been taken from the award-winning cycle by Ton Koopman and the Amsterdam Baroque Orchestra and Choir are for alto and tenor. The alto solo cantata “Vergnügte Ruh, beliebte Seelenlust” BWV 170 was written for the 6th Sunday after Trinity and first performed on 28 July 1726. Bach took its text from a collection by Georg Christian Lehms, whose sacred poetry he had previously utilised in Weimar. The alto solo cantata “Gott soll allein mein Herze haben” BWV 169 was premiered on the 18th Sunday after Trinity, 20 October 1726. The anonymous text is based on the Gospel for that Sunday, Matthew 22: 34-46, (“love thy neighbour”). “Widerstehe doch der Sünde” BWV 54, written for the 3rd Sunday in Lent, was performed in Weimar on 4 March 1714, but probably originated in 1713 or earlier. The words are by the librettist of BWV 170. Georg Christian Lehms, The piece represents in all likelihood Bach’s first example of a solo cantata. The tenor solo cantata “Ich armer Mensch, ich Sündenknecht” BWV 55 for the 22nd Sunday after Trinity was first performed on 17 November 1726. The anonymous text refers to the Sunday’s Gospel, Matthew 18: 23-35 (parable of the unmerciful servant). The alto aria “Bekennen will ich seinen Namen” BWV 200 represents a fragment from a cantata whose other movements are completely unknown.
